Bengaluru : A section of Bengaluru’s Outer Ring Road (ORR) near Kartik Nagar, Mahadevapura, collapsed on Wednesday night after heavy rainfall, causing traffic disruptions during Thursday morning’s peak hours. The collapse, which occurred close to ongoing metro pillar construction, left a one-foot-wide hole in the road with cracks spreading in both directions. Fortunately, no injuries were reported.
Traffic police quickly diverted vehicles, rerouting traffic to the main road. Namma Metro engineers were immediately called to begin repair work, with updates shared on social media by Bengaluru Police’s Joint Commissioner (Traffic).
Local residents expressed frustration online, blaming poor road construction and inadequate soil compaction for the collapse. Commuters have long demanded improved infrastructure, especially along the 17-kilometre stretch of ORR, where waterlogging and potholes frequently cause delays.
